AvailableForrest is a medium-sized, male mixed-breed dog with Feist and Terrier traits. He’s estimated to be around 3 years and 2 months old and lives in Anniston, AL. Forrest has a short cream and yellow coat and is neutered, house trained, and fully vaccinated.
About Forrest
Forrest knows how to make a room his own—he loves scratches, soaks up attention, and gets a real kick out of chasing his red ball. While he can burst with playful energy, he’s also the type to slow down for a good sunbath or a cozy stretch in the grass. If you become his chosen person, expect him curled by your side in a quiet show of loyalty. Forrest has his own opinions about life and likes walks on his own terms, but responds well to a calm, peaceful leadership. He isn’t interested in sharing his world with other pets, so he’s best suited as your only animal companion.
